namespace shill {
class FakePropertiesProxy;
// This is a cellular-specific DBus Properties interface, as it supports
// cellular-specific signal (ModemManagerPropertiesChanged).
// For asynchronous calls, the class instance should outlive the success
// callback invocation since it owns the org::freedesktop::DBus::PropertiesProxy
// object which has an opaque implementation that does not guarantee callback
// completion after destruction.
class DBusPropertiesProxy {
public:
// Callback invoked when an object sends a DBus property change signal.
using PropertiesChangedCallback = base::Callback<void(
const std::string& interface, const KeyValueStore& changed_properties)>;
// Callback invoked when the classic modem manager sends a DBus
// property change signal.
using ModemManagerPropertiesChangedCallback = base::Callback<void(
const std::string& interface, const KeyValueStore& properties)>;
DBusPropertiesProxy(const scoped_refptr<dbus::Bus>& bus,
const RpcIdentifier& path,
const std::string& service);
DBusPropertiesProxy(const DBusPropertiesProxy&) = delete;
DBusPropertiesProxy& operator=(const DBusPropertiesProxy&) = delete;
~DBusPropertiesProxy();
KeyValueStore GetAll(const std::string& interface_name);
void GetAllAsync(
const std::string& interface_name,
const base::Callback<void(const KeyValueStore&)>& success_callback,
const base::Callback<void(const Error&)>& error_callback);
brillo::Any Get(const std::string& interface_name,
const std::string& property);
void GetAsync(
const std::string& interface_name,
const std::string& property,
const base::Callback<void(const brillo::Any&)>& success_callback,
const base::Callback<void(const Error&)>& error_callback);
void SetPropertiesChangedCallback(const PropertiesChangedCallback& callback);
void SetModemManagerPropertiesChangedCallback(
const ModemManagerPropertiesChangedCallback& callback);
static std::unique_ptr<DBusPropertiesProxy>
CreateDBusPropertiesProxyForTesting();
// Only use this with CreateDBusPropertiesProxyForTesting().
FakePropertiesProxy* GetFakePropertiesProxyForTesting();
private:
// Test only constructor.
explicit DBusPropertiesProxy(
std::unique_ptr<org::freedesktop::DBus::PropertiesProxyInterface> proxy);
// Signal handlers.
void MmPropertiesChanged(const std::string& interface,
const brillo::VariantDictionary& properties);
void PropertiesChanged(
const std::string& interface,
const brillo::VariantDictionary& changed_properties,
const std::vector<std::string>& invalidated_properties);
// Called when signal is connected to the ObjectProxy.
void OnSignalConnected(const std::string& interface_name,
const std::string& signal_name,
bool success);
PropertiesChangedCallback properties_changed_callback_;
ModemManagerPropertiesChangedCallback mm_properties_changed_callback_;
std::unique_ptr<org::freedesktop::DBus::PropertiesProxyInterface> proxy_;
base::WeakPtrFactory<DBusPropertiesProxy> weak_factory_{this};
};
} // namespace shill
